DESCRIPTION OF INTERESTS

-My research interests primarily involve the myocardial responses and adaptations to chronic ischemia. This research includes both basic and clinical aspects, with the majority of my efforts involved in clinical projects at this time.

Our laboratory has developed a porcine model of chronic hibernating myocardium and our initial work has focused on flow and function with particular attention to inotropic and vasodilatory reserve. In addition to standard physiological measurements and correlations, we are using imaging and telemetry to understand the metabolic, molecular, and electrophysiological adaptations to ischemia and to test various therapies.

My clinical research interests parallel this basic line of investigation. I am interested in using imaging and electrocardiographic monitoring to identify patients with left ventricular dysfunction who are most liekly to benefit from advanced device therapies.
